Description Eric Söderman 2021-04-15 15:21:42 UTC
Description of problem:
I think gdal has to be rebuilt for Centos Stream and RHEL 8.4 as there are new poppler and libdap packages.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
gdal-3.0.4-5.el8.x86_64

How reproducible:
everytime

Steps to Reproduce:
# dnf install gdal



Actual results:
Error: 
 Problem: conflicting requests
  - nothing provides libpoppler.so.78()(64bit) needed by gdal-3.0.4-5.el8.x86_64
  - nothing provides libdap.so.25()(64bit) needed by gdal-3.0.4-5.el8.x86_64
  - nothing provides libdapclient.so.6()(64bit) needed by gdal-3.0.4-5.el8.x86_64
  - nothing provides libdapserver.so.7()(64bit) needed by gdal-3.0.4-5.el8.x86_64
(try to add '--skip-broken' to skip uninstallable packages or '--nobest' to use not only best candidate packages)

It was an error by me when creating this bugzilla mentioning libdap (forgot to enable PowerTools repo) so it seems to only be a libpoppler dependency problem (libpoppler.so.104 now in RHEL 7.4 and Centos Stream).

Comment 10 Sandro Mani 2021-05-19 09:15:18 UTC
The EPEL buildroot currently has poppler-0.66.0-27.el8 , what poppler version do you have?

Comment 11 Eric Söderman 2021-05-19 09:20:49 UTC
On both Centos Stream and RHEL 7.4 it is poppler-20.11.0-2.el8.x86_64, so that explains it?

Comment 12 Eric Söderman 2021-05-19 09:28:16 UTC
Sorry, it should be 8.4 and not 7.4. :-)

Comment 13 Sandro Mani 2021-05-19 09:50:18 UTC
yep that's the issue... Not sure when and how poppler-20.11.0 will land in the EPEL buildroot.

Comment 14 Orion Poplawski 2021-05-30 19:08:11 UTC
poppler-20.11.0 has landed in the EPEL8 buildroot, see https://koji.fedoraproject.org/koji/taskinfo?taskID=69011778
